Searching William Cleaver 1830's British Officer
Posted by: Rob O'Reilly (ID *****9221) Date: August 30, 2005 at 10:12:14
  of 429

I recently acquired an 1822 pattern British Infantry Officer's sword dating to the reign of George IV (1820-1830). The blade carries the name of the owner WILLIAM CLEAVER.

A quick Internet search reveals no William Cleavers with Britsh army ties from that era. I am therefore turning to this forum for help.
